Dropbox app in ChatGPT

With the Dropbox app in ChatGPT, you can easily access and preview your Dropbox files, save AI-generated content directly to Dropbox, and share links to your work without leaving ChatGPT. That means no more manually uploading files or copying and pasting between documents.

ChatGPT can even reference relevant files already stored in your Dropbox account to help generate drafts and answer questions, so you always have the context you need without switching tools. And because your Dropbox sharing permissions and access controls stay the same whether your work starts or ends in ChatGPT, you can trust that whatever you store in Dropbox will remain secure.

The Dropbox app in ChatGPT is available globally and can be used by Dropbox customers on any plan.

Dropbox Dash app in ChatGPT

Dropbox Dash already brings content from more than 30 workplace apps into one, secure place for your company knowledge. But with the Dropbox Dash app in ChatGPT, you can also bring that knowledge directly into your conversations in ChatGPT.

Now, when you ask a question in ChatGPT, it can quickly surface the right answer using context from across your connected work apps, with results that are more personalized to you. That’s because Dash has context about you, your content, and your team.

With this richer context, the Dropbox Dash app in ChatGPT helps users surface more helpful, relevant, and actionable answers without leaving your current chat. And because Dash, like Dropbox, respects existing permissions and access controls, your connected content is always secure.

The Dropbox Dash app in ChatGPT will be available in the coming weeks for existing Dash customers. New users can try a free 30-day trial.

Reclaim AI calendar app in ChatGPT

The Reclaim AI calendar app in ChatGPT makes it even easier to plan, manage, and optimize your calendar in Google Calendar or Microsoft Outlook. Instead of the back-and-forth of manual scheduling, now you can just use the Reclaim AI calendar app in ChatGPT for help. You can add events, find time for meetings, resolve conflicts, analyze your productivity, search contacts, and even understand what your day looks like—all within your existing conversation.

The Reclaim AI calendar app in ChatGPT is available globally in English to customers who are using the latest version of the Reclaim AI calendar system.
